Brand Dell Dell
Screen Size 15.6 Inches 13.3 Inches
Max Resolution ‎1366 x 768 Pixels 1920 x 1080 Pixels
RAM 16 GB DDR4 ‎8 GB LPDDR3
Processor Intel 4.2 GHz Core i5 Intel ‎4.9 GHz Core i7
Storage 512 GB SSD 512 GB SSD
GPU Intel UHD 620 Graphics Intel
Dimensions 14.91 x 10.05 x 0.71 inches 11.9 x 7.8 x 0.4 inches
Weight 4.37 pounds 2.7 pounds
